Creates a Spot Instance request.

For more information, see Spot Instance requests in the Amazon EC2 User Guide for Linux Instances.

We strongly discourage using the RequestSpotInstances API because it is a legacy API with no planned investment. For options for requesting Spot Instances, see Which is the best Spot request method to use? in the Amazon EC2 User Guide for Linux Instances.

Note:

For .NET Core this operation is only available in asynchronous form. Please refer to RequestSpotInstancesAsync.

Examples

This example creates a one-time Spot Instance request for five instances in the specified Availability Zone. If your account supports EC2-VPC only, Amazon EC2 launches the instances in the default subnet of the specified Availability Zone.

To create a one-time Spot Instance request


var client = new AmazonEC2Client();
var response = client.RequestSpotInstances(new RequestSpotInstancesRequest 
{
    InstanceCount = 5,
    LaunchSpecification = new RequestSpotLaunchSpecification {
        IamInstanceProfile = new IamInstanceProfileSpecification { Arn = "arn:aws:iam::123456789012:instance-profile/my-iam-role" },
        ImageId = "ami-1a2b3c4d",
        InstanceType = "m3.medium",
        KeyName = "my-key-pair",
        Placement = new SpotPlacement { AvailabilityZone = "us-west-2a" },
                    
    },
    SpotPrice = "0.03",
    Type = "one-time"
});


            

This example command creates a one-time Spot Instance request for five instances in the specified subnet. Amazon EC2 launches the instances in the specified subnet. If the VPC is a nondefault VPC, the instances do not receive a public IP address by default.

To create a one-time Spot Instance request


var client = new AmazonEC2Client();
var response = client.RequestSpotInstances(new RequestSpotInstancesRequest 
{
    InstanceCount = 5,
    LaunchSpecification = new RequestSpotLaunchSpecification {
        IamInstanceProfile = new IamInstanceProfileSpecification { Arn = "arn:aws:iam::123456789012:instance-profile/my-iam-role" },
        ImageId = "ami-1a2b3c4d",
        InstanceType = "m3.medium",
        SubnetId = "subnet-1a2b3c4d"
    },
    SpotPrice = "0.050",
    Type = "one-time"
});
